Krafty snow

Remember those snow storms that hit the midwest the end of February? Well, I managed to take some pics in the early morning light to document our back to back snowyness this winter after spring type weather. The journaling is on the snowflake border card tucked between the photos and the snowflake. 

I used MME Kraft Funday as the backgrounds and for the snowflakes so that I can enter the Scrap Your Stash challenge. Included in the Kraft challenge was to use 3 metal pieces, I have 4 if you don't include the brads holding them on! 


The sketch inspiration for this one came from Kerys over at Scrapbooksteals. The Amber 6 MWM will be her last one, but I can't wait to see what she'll be up to around the interwebs.


In addition to Kraft Funday I used:
Studio G glitter glue, Ranger Enamel Accents, MME Washi, Girl's Paperie and Recollections ribbon, Jenni Bowlin alphas, the metal is from Paper Studios, American Crafts Christmas Knock out punch, Ranger Distress Ink Broken China, and Silhouette Cameo.
